Before the war began to claim large death tolls in the 1960s, children had very high probabilities of surpassing their parents in education, upwards of 80%. After the war ended, it rose back to 0.5. Each party to the conflict gives up something of value. Intergenerational mobility concerns socioeconomic mobility across generations. Absolute intergenerational mobility is the extent to which the current generation has managed to climb up the ladder relative to the previous generation.
